Jersey City Flippers tee

The Jersey City Flippers are a pinball league that's been based out of the Jersey City Barcade location since 2017. When the news broke last month that (due to a lease expiration and extreme gentrification) Barcade JC would be closing in June, the Flippers had to acknowledge that (given there's no other venue in town with enough pins to have a tournament) it was time to call it a day. 
To commemorate the end of an era, the Flippers asked me to design a commemorative T-shirt, which is available (along with other merch) on my TeePublic page here
The shirt references seven pinball games that have been a part of the legacy of Barcade's game selection: 
Taxi, Addams Family, Future Spa, Medieval Madness, Champion Pub, Pulp Fiction, and Star Trek: The Next Generation.

Barcade NO ROWDIES! Tee-Shirt

 My latest tee-shirt design for Barcade is one I've been pushing for years! Pinty the Talking Beer makes his merch debut on this NO ROWDIES! tee. The original design featured Pinty's pal, Tenny (the Talking Ten-Ounce Pour), who is the more stern of the duo, but the owners wanted Pinty, so it got redone (sorry, Tenny). They also felt my hand-drawn logo would work better than the official corporate logo on this design. You can get this shirt at any Barcade location or online at their merch store
